The Art of Networking: Building Relationships in the Art World

Open to artists of all levels, this session will give you the confidence to build your professional network, raise your profile and get ahead! Growing your network can be the key to finding representation (galleries, agents, publishers), collaborating on exhibitions, and attracting new art buyers and collectors.

 

By first starting with the existing connections we have, this workshop will show how most artists in any situation can grow and improve their professional network immediately. The more people in your network, the more opportunities you can access, along with support and tools for success. Networks can also increase your perceived status (by being well-connected), whilst learning career tips and tricks from other artists and peers in comparable positions.

In this microlearning workshop, we will cover:

  • The Importance of Networking in the Art World.
  • Learn how to have meaningful relationships with collectors, gallerists and other artists.
  • Learn best practices for networking and following up effectively.

Building your network can often help you look beyond your art practice to evolve your skills, career, and relationships. We will share case studies of successful artists who have built strong relationships in the art world. Handouts and worksheets on networking best practices will be provided and the workshop will include a Q&A session.

 

This session will be joined by Paula Rubiano Aza, who is a seasoned Art Advisor and PhD candidate with extensive experience in modern contemporary art. With a background in Visual Arts, she has spent the last seven years working with prestigious organizations and advising clients on the best artworks to purchase to suit their needs. Paula has overseen and managed an active artist outreach pipeline, engaged with artists and related communities in the field of contemporary art, and fostered relationships with living artists as well as related networks of gallerists, dealers, and other curators in the field. She holds an MBA in Art Business Management, an MFA in Art Research and Creation, an MA in Professional Photography, and a BA in Visual Arts.
